JBS Group has made a key appointment in the US.
Houston-based Graeme Morgan, who has more than 35 years’ experience in the engineering and energy sectors, joins JBS as vice-president sales, Americas.
JBS supports key markets in the US and the Gulf of Mexico including renewables, oil & gas, defence, space and power & utilities.
Graeme will lead the firm’s ambitious plans for its offering of screw conveyors, US-manufactured blast containment products and its patented Sea Axe, a lightweight and flexible excavation innovation for the subsea industry.
The continued demand for the containment solutions in the US has been highlighted with the recent award of four new contracts – two in the space sector, one in the energy sector and the other for a large steel mill. The blast containment products, certified by DNV and Lloyds, feature patented fabrics offering protection against ballistic, blast, fire and arc flash hazards.

Originally from Dundee, Graeme has been based in Houston since 1997, apart from a four-year spell in Singapore. He has held a series of senior business development and senior leadership positions. His previous role was director solutions development, focussed on asset management, at a global energy and process industries business.
Over 60% of JBS Group’s sales are international, a significant factor in its success in the Going Global category at the 2023 Northern Star Business Awards, organised by Aberdeen & Grampian Chamber of Commerce.
